Admission Requirements

- SPM
3 Credits in at least 3 subjects at SPM level, with a minimum of a pass in Bahasa Malaysia and Sejarah (History); - IGCSE/O-Levels
3 Credits (Grade C & above) in at least 3 subjects at IGCSE/O-Levels; - UEC
3 Credits (Grade B & above) in at least 3 subjects in UEC; - Pass relevant Certificate Programme or its equivalent;
- A qualification that APU accepts as equivalent to the above.
*Pass in Mathematics is required at SPM/IGCSE/O-Level or equivalent.
Note: Please take note that a Credit Pass in Mathematics at SPM/IGCSE/O-Level is required for progression to BSc (Hons) in Information Technology with a specialism in Business Information Systems.
Malaysian Students who do not possess a Pass in English at SPM/IGCSE/UEC; will be required to sit for the APU English Placement Test, and based on the outcome of the test may be required to attend the APU Intensive English Programme (IEP) prior to commencement of the Foundation/Diploma/Certificate programme.

What you will study in the Diploma in Business Information Technology (IT) Course at Asia Pacific University (APU)
SEMESTER 1

At the beginning of the programme students will acquire basic mathematical, language and communication skills along with core information technology skills. Students will gain an understanding of basic concepts and terminology related to technology and business management.
Modules
- English for Academic Purposes
- Fundamental of Entrepreneurship
- Managing Business
- Practical IT Skills
SEMESTER 2

The second semester builds on and extends the foundation knowledge developed in the first semester. Language and communication skills are taken to more advanced levels of research and professionalism. The ability to analyze and solve problems using quantitative skills, and familiarity with technology are enhanced.
Modules
- Professional Communication
- Academic Research Skills
- Information Systems
- Quantitative Methods
SEMESTER 3

In this semester students build on their understanding of general business concepts and procedures to more specific areas, namely marketing and economics. Related technology skills in database systems and computer programming enhance their knowledge and efficiency in solving problems and making decision with computing tools and techniques.
Modules
- Database Systems
- Programming with Python
- Marketing
- Business Economics
SEMESTER 4

The modules in this semester continue to build on the understanding of general business concepts and procedures to the more specific areas of statistical analysis, accounting, and the legal environment. On the technology side, students are exposed to internet applications design and development, and the system development cycle.
Modules
- Legal Framework of Business
- Internet Applications
- Business Statistics
- Introduction to Accounting
- System Analysis & Design
SEMESTER 5

The final semester brings students into more advanced areas of business management, including issues related to organizational capabilities and resources, service quality and sustainability, and management of IT resources. Graduates will be able to demonstrate a range of cognitive and intellectual skills as they apply techniques specific to business, management and information technology to create solutions in real-world situations.
Modules
- Organisational Behaviour
- Managing Services
- Managing Information Systems
- IT Operations Management
SEMESTER 6

Students will undertake an Internship/Industrial Training for a minimum period of 8 weeks to prepare them for a smooth transition from the classroom to the working environment.
* In addition to the above, all students are also required to successfully complete General Studies modules as stipulated by the Malaysian Qualification Agency, as well as fulfill credit requirements for Co-curricular activities.
Further Studies after the Diploma in Business Information Technology (IT) at Asia Pacific University

Upon successful completion of the Diploma Programmes with a minimum CGPA of 2.5, you will be eligible to progress into Year 2 of any of the following degree programmes offered at APU.
Students who undertake this programme will be eligible to progress into Year 2 of:
- BA (Hons) in Business Management
- BA (Hons) in Business Management with Specialism in Digital Leadership
- BA (Hons) in Business Management with a specialism in E-Business
- BA (Hons) Human Resource Management (HRM)
- BA (Hons) in International Business Management
- BA (Hons) in Marketing Management
- BA (Hons) in Marketing Management with a specialism in Digital Marketing
- BSc (Hons) in Information Technology with specialism in Business Information Systems*
** Please take note that a Credit Pass in Mathematics at SPM/O-Level/ IGCSE is required for the above programmes.
Note: Student with CGPA above 2.0 and below 2.5 may be accepted using rigorous assessment conducted by APU/APIIT and subject to the approval of the Academic Board.
